Delhi Woman Wins Compensation After Bra Overcharging Dispute

‘Men may lie, documents don’t’: Overcharged Rs 400 on bra, Delhi woman wins Rs 20,000 · indianexpress.com

A woman in Delhi bought two bras from a lingerie store.

One bra had a price tag of Rs 1,495.

The bill charged her Rs 1,895 for that same bra.

She paid the full bill using Google Pay.

The store said the price tag was old and questioned whether she was the customer.

The woman showed the commission her price tag, bill and payment record.

The commission said these documents matched and proved she had been overcharged.

It ordered the store to return Rs 400 with interest.

The store must also pay Rs 20,000 for harassment and legal costs.

Key facts

Marked price
Rs 1,495
Price charged
Rs 1,895
Excess charge
Rs 400
Total purchase
Rs 3,395 for two bras
Payment method
Google Pay
Refund interest
8% annually from March 3, 2024; 10% if payment is delayed beyond three months
Compensation and costs
Rs 20,000 for harassment and litigation costs

Quotes

Delhi consumer commission

The consumer commission president and member who issued the ruling

“The maxim, ‘Men may lie but documents don’t, ’ fits well to this case. It is evident that the OP has indulged in unfair trade practice by overcharging the complainant”
